Peter Edwards has been a part-time professional and avid amateur photographer for more than 35 years and has been a member of Bell Street Artists since 2006. Born in New York City, he was raised and educated on Long Island. He attended The Ohio State University, receiving a bachelor’s degree in Biology. Peter’s first camera was purchased upon graduation and used extensively while serving in the U.S Army. There he developed his skills in black and white photographic printing. Peter’s initial interest in photography was to communicate through his photographs his affinity to the beauty of the natural environment. This motivational inspiration remains strong to this day.
Peter has also expanded his photographic resources through the use of medium and large format cameras, which provide the rich tones, and exquisite detail he strives to produce in support of each photograph’s artistic theme. Extensive travel throughout the United States and Canada has been important to Peter in his quest for photographs with artistic vision. Some of his favorite locations include the desert southwest, the Rocky Mountains and the eastern seacoast.
Today, Peter combines the world of photographic film with the new resources of the digital age. His negatives or slides are scanned into a computer. Peter also uses a digital camera to capture some of his images. They all are then digitally printed using the latest archival pigment inks onto acid-free cotton rag fine art inkjet paper.
